First, the variety selection
Different varieties can be selected depending on the consumer market. Variety should be selected for greenhouse cultivation, low temperature and high humidity resistance, high quality, disease resistance, high yield, such as Japanese sweet, best Jing Xin, Toyota Mary and so on.
Second, soil preparation and fertilization
The greenhouse cultivation density is generally high, so the soil preparation should be fine. Generally used small high ridge or sorghum cultivation, 2.8-3.2 meters between the arch shed brackets, two rows in the middle, 650-700 plants in the acre, three vines, and one melon per plant. When using ground viticulture, it can be used as a north-south direction.
Third, greenhouse seedling technology
Watermelon and rootstock seeds can be soaked in water at 55 ° C - 60 ° C, seeded after germination, and disinfection of seedbed and nutrient soil. When the watermelon seedlings grow to the cotyledons, the true leaves of the pumpkin rootstocks grow to the size of the soybeans, and they are grafted or docked. When the grafted watermelon seedlings grow to 4-5 true leaves, they are subjected to low temperature exercise, and they are robbed in early March. Planted on a sunny day.
Fourth, field management after planting
After planting watermelon in greenhouse, it is mainly integrated management of fertilizer, water, temperature and humidity and gas regulation.
1. Pollution-free formula fertilization
(1) Application of base fertilizer: 4-5 square meters of high-quality manure or 3000-4000 kg of fully decomposed chicken manure, 150 kg of cake fertilizer and 25-30 kg of potassium sulfate.
(2) Reasonable topdressing: On the basis of applying the base fertilizer, according to the characteristics of plant growth and development, it is necessary to lightly apply seedling fertilizer, skillfully apply vine fertilizer, and re-apply the fertilizer to meet the needs of watermelon growth and results.
(3) Foliar fertilization: In the middle and late stages of watermelon growth, 0.3% potassium dihydrogen phosphate solution can be sprayed on the foliage.
2. Temperature and humidity management in the greenhouse
(1) Temperature management: Within 5-7 days after the setting, it is necessary to pay attention to increase the ground temperature and keep the seedlings above 27 °C. During the flowering period of watermelon in greenhouses, sufficient light and high night temperature should be maintained to prevent excessive temperature difference and excessive temperature, resulting in deterioration of fruit quality and quality.
(2) Humidity management: The relative humidity of the air in the greenhouse is high, and the air humidity can be significantly reduced under the condition of covering with the plastic film.
3. Gas regulation
The carbon dioxide content in the air under the closed conditions of the greenhouse is seriously insufficient and should be supplemented.
